码迷,mamicode.com
首页 > 系统相关 > 日排行
shell脚本基础(八)
一、expect脚本同步文件[root@zlinux-01~]#cd/usr/local/sbin/[root@zlinux-01sbin]#ls01.expect02.expect03.expectcheck_ng.shlvs_dr.shlvs_nat.shmonnginx_log_rotate.sh[root@zlinux-01sbin]#vim04.expect//自动同步脚本#!/usr/
分类:系统相关   时间:2018-04-27 02:13:58    阅读次数:219
Linux下文件的压缩与解压缩
一、zip格式 zip可能是目前使用的最多的文档压缩格式。它最大的优点就是在不同的操作系统平台上使用。缺点就是支持 的压缩率不是很高,而tar.gz和tar.bz2在压缩率方面做得非常好。 我们可以使用下列的命令压缩一个文件: zip -r archive_name.zip filename (-r ...
分类:系统相关   时间:2018-04-27 02:15:28    阅读次数:207
Linux基本操作命令
windows的目录结构和Linux的目录结构 Tab键 补全键 mkdir 创建目录 touch 命令 ls 命令 cd 命令 补充: 绝对路径: 从根开始 相对路径: 相对于某个路径的位置(隔壁老王) pwd 命令 vi命令 cat 命令 移动光标 cp 命令 man 命令 mv 命令 rm 命 ...
分类:系统相关   时间:2018-04-27 02:17:37    阅读次数:261
每天一个linux命令(21):chgrp,chown,chmod
这三个命令都是改变文件属性与权限的,就放一起写了 charp:改变文件所属用户组 chown:改变文件所属者 chmod:改变文件的权限 一个文件对于owner,group ,others有不同的权限,chmod就是用来改变权限的 ,每种身份都有三个权限,分别是r,w,x 各权限的分数为r:4 w: ...
分类:系统相关   时间:2018-04-27 02:19:38    阅读次数:210
Linux20180427六周第二次课(4月26日)
 六周第二次课(4月26日)9.4/9.5 sed sed -n '/关键字/'p 文件名支持 . * +(脱义),如果不想脱义的话,可以使用-r选项 其他的也都是可以匹配的,只是稍微麻烦。如果想用sed打印指定的行sed -n '2'p passwd打印第二行sed -n '2,5'p passwd打印2-5
分类:系统相关   时间:2018-04-27 02:20:19    阅读次数:156
Linux sogou input method
afda@afda-Y720-15IKB:~$ wget "http://pinyin.sogou.com/linux/download.php?f=linux&bit=64" -O "sougou_64.deb"https://blog.csdn.net/q1302182594/article/d ...
分类:系统相关   时间:2018-04-27 02:21:49    阅读次数:185
linux查看系统的日志------健康检查特性
last https://www.cnblogs.com/anruy/articles/5541675.html Nginx反向代理,健康状态检测,过载保护及配置文件详解 -a 把从何处登入系统的主机名称或ip地址,显示在最后一行。-d 指定记录文件。指定记录文件。将IP地址转换成主机名称。-f < ...
分类:系统相关   时间:2018-04-27 02:23:11    阅读次数:188
实验三 shell 编程(1)
一、shell命令应用练习 1.简述以下几个文件的用途 ① /etc/passwd passwd为密码文件,用来管理用户的密码。普通用户通常只能修改自己的密码信息。 ② /etc/shadow shadow是一个影子化的密码文件,它包含系统账户的密码信息和可选的年龄信息。只有管理员能查看修改。 ③ ...
分类:系统相关   时间:2018-04-27 02:24:40    阅读次数:227
用十条命令在一分钟内检查Linux服务器性能
通过执行以下命令,可以在1分钟内对系统资源使用情况有个大致的了解。 uptime dmesg | tail vmstat 1 mpstat -P ALL 1 pidstat 1 iostat -xz 1 free -m sar -n DEV 1 sar -n TCP,ETCP 1 top 其中一些命 ...
分类:系统相关   时间:2018-04-27 02:25:17    阅读次数:219
每天一个linux命令(22):tar命令
通过SSH访问服务器,难免会要用到压缩,解压缩,打包,解包等,这时候tar命令就是是必不可少的一个功能强大的工具。linux中最流行的tar是麻雀虽小,五脏俱全,功能强大。 tar命令可以为linux的文件和目录创建档案。利用tar,可以为某一特定文件创建档案(备份文件),也可以在档案中改变文件,或 ...
分类:系统相关   时间:2018-04-27 02:25:33    阅读次数:229
IntelliJ IDEA像Eclipse一样打开多个项目
我们做项目实际中经常会遇到这样的情况,创建一个common项目(Maven项目)作为公用项目,common中有很多工具类可以供其它多个项目调用。 例如,把common、service都单独拆开成独立的Maven项目,供其它的项目使用,通过jar的方式被其它项目通过Maven引用。 现在web项目需要 ...
分类:系统相关   时间:2018-04-27 02:28:22    阅读次数:204
Ubuntu 16.04安装vsftpd 并开启ftp服务
ftp的配置文件在 可以使用下列命令来打开,关闭,重启ftp服务 使用下列命令,可以看到系统中多了ftp用户组和ftp用户 ftp服务器的目录位置在 /srv/ftp, 这也是匿名用户访问时的根目录。 这个表明已经开启了ftp服务,但是未开启匿名登录。 配置vsftpd.conf 编辑/etc/vs ...
分类:系统相关   时间:2018-04-27 02:28:31    阅读次数:210
Linux 下面screen命令的用法
        最近在使用阿里云的Linux 云服务做毕业设计遇到一些问题,我把java的jar运行程序上传之后,使用 命令之后程序开始正常运行,但是当我关闭终端的时候程序也随着关闭了,这怎么可以,随后我就百度了一番。发现有一个叫做 的东西,下面把关于这些内容 ...
分类:系统相关   时间:2018-04-27 02:32:01    阅读次数:208
Linux——makefile编写
以前对makefile的编写,限于刚开始接触,我都比较局限一些死板的格式,有时候就会显得有些繁琐。在进一步了解一些系统编译和链接的知识后,对makefile编写流程有了一些新的认识,所以来此梳理梳理,方便更灵活地编写makefile。 限于makefile认识不足,这里参考了一篇比较好博文:make ...
分类:系统相关   时间:2018-04-27 02:34:00    阅读次数:217
linux shell 字符串操作
最近在写shell脚本,发现了一些shell 字符串的骚操作,可以提升效率。 字符串读取 ${var} : 变量var的值 ${var DEFAULT} : 如果var没有被声明,var的值就是\$DEFAULT ${var: DEFAULT} : 如果var没有被声明,或者为空,var的值就是\$ ...
分类:系统相关   时间:2018-04-27 02:35:53    阅读次数:210
Linux结构
一、目录结构 root 存放root用户相关文件 home 存放普通用户相关文件 bin 常用命令 sbin 具有一定权限才可以使用的命令 mnt 默认挂载软驱和光驱的目录 boot 引导相关文件(系统启动) etc 配置相关文件 var 经常变化的文件(socket) usr 安装文件的默认文件夹 ...
分类:系统相关   时间:2018-04-27 02:36:55    阅读次数:254
Xshell配置ssh免密码登录-密钥公钥(Public key)与私钥(Private Key)登录
ssh登录提供两种认证方式:口令(密码)认证方式和密钥认证方式。其中口令(密码)认证方式是我们最常用的一种,这里介绍密钥认证方式登录到linux/unix的方法。 使用密钥登录分为3步:1、生成密钥(公钥与私钥);2、放置公钥(Public Key)到服务器~/.ssh/authorized_key ...
分类:系统相关   时间:2018-04-27 02:38:00    阅读次数:321
linux安装xgboost快速高效方法
1、先安装git sudo yum install git 2、下载xgboost仓库,注意有--recursive(有子模块哦) git clone --recursive https://github.com/dmlc/xgboost.gitcd xgboost./build.shcd pyth ...
分类:系统相关   时间:2018-04-27 02:40:19    阅读次数:193
PAT(A) 1042. Shuffling Machine (20)
Shuffling is a procedure used to randomize a deck of playing cards. Because standard shuffling techniques are seen as weak, and in order to avoid "ins ...
分类:系统相关   时间:2018-04-27 02:40:49    阅读次数:175
Redis在linux上的配置
一、安装gcc 1、Redis在linux上的安装首先必须先安装gcc,这个是用来编译redis的源文件的。首先需要先切换的到root用户 2、然后开始安装gcc: yum install gcc-c++ 二、安装redis 1、首先上官网下载Redis 压缩包,地址:http://redis.io ...
分类:系统相关   时间:2018-04-27 02:42:47    阅读次数:303
© 2014 mamicode.com 版权所有  联系我们:gaon5@hotmail.com
迷上了代码!